**Ticket: Timetable solver double-books gym on Wednesdays**

The Marlowe Scheduler keeps assigning two classes to the gym in the same block, but only on Wednesdays — weird, right? Looks like the room-capacity constraint gets skipped when the facilities calendar has a half-day entry. New folks: repro steps are in the onboarding doc under "solver quirks." Happens reliably on the Ferndale dataset. The failing solver run carries the trace token below.

build token for bageg-yahof: htk3_673

The tax-rate lookup cache in the Breva checkout service worries me. Entries are keyed only by region code, so a stale or poisoned entry would apply the wrong rate to every order in that region until expiry. Please verify: TTLs are short enough to bound exposure, negative lookups aren't cached, and the refresh path revalidates against the signed rate feed rather than trusting upstream blindly. Also confirm eviction is size-bounded so an attacker can't churn the keyspace. Current cache settings for review:

limits module of yagaf-yajef:
RATE_LIMITS = {
    "novwyn": 950,
    "wenath": 428,
    "prawyn": 413,
    "gorvan": 539,
    "praael": 870,
    "drumir": 113,
    "gordor": 439,
}

Subject: Canteen access for contractors

All visiting contractors: the canteen on Level 2 is shared with Brellick Systems next door. Their staff have priority seating between 12:00 and 13:00. Keep to the Varnholt side of the servery and do not use the Brellick till lane. The connecting door locks automatically after lunch service. If you need to pass through after 14:00, use the code below at the keypad.

badge for tahog-kagaf: bdg-KV-0